In two recent interesting letters evidence was presented for the existence of
a growing dynamic correlation length when we approach the glass transition from
the liquid phase (a similar divergence is present also in the off-equilibrium
dynamics below $T_c$). Here we would like to point out that this phenomenon can
be easily predicted using the replica approach.
